Noun
- 1 A traditional Portuguese unit of length, usually about equal to 0.6 meters and approximating the length of a forearm and hand. historical

All synonymsEtymology
From Portuguese côvado, from Old Galician-Portuguese côbedo, from Latin cubitum (“cubit”). Doublet of cubit and codo.
